Architect/Artist – New York, NY. Designed the Vietnam Veterans' Memorial in Washington, D.C. Accomplished both in the field of art and architecture, creating large-scale environmental art installations and works of architecture. Landscape is the context and the source of inspiration for Ms. Lin's art. She peers curiously at the landscape through a twenty-first century lens, merging rational and technological order with notions of beauty and the transcendental. Utilizing technological methods to study and visualize the natural world, Ms. Lin takes micro and macro views of the earth, sonar resonance scans, aerial and satellite mapping devices and translates that information into sculptures, drawings and environmental installations. Her works address how we relate and respond to the environment, and presents new ways of looking at the world around us. Ms. Lin is a Yale graduate serving on the boards of the Bloomberg Foundation, What is Missing? Foundation, the Museum of Chinese in America, and the Natural Resources Defense Council. Recipient of a National Medal of Arts, the Presidential Design Award, and several honorary doctorates. Ms. Lin is represented by Pace Gallery.
